Bears from all around the world
White and brown bears, large and small, spectacled and labiated bears: the Museum houses one of the largest bear collections in Italy.
Get the chance to become familiar with them and uncover fascinating narratives!
Guided tour through exhibition halls and classroom activities.
Intended for: families with children aged 5 to 10 years.
Duration: one and a half hours.
Cost: €5.00 per person + the cost of the museum entrance ticket.
